CVE-2024-27375

Heap overwrite via unchecked NAN length

Published Jun 5, 2024 · Updated Feb 13, 2025

Heap overwrite in Samsung Exynos 980, 850, 1280, 1380, and 1330 allows local users with high privileges to corrupt memory. slsi_nan_followup_get_nl_params() uses the userspace-controlled hal_req->sdea_service_specific_info_len value without validating it before processing service-specific information. The malformed local request overwrites heap memory; Samsung does not document a specific post-corruption outcome beyond the resulting confidentiality, integrity, and service risks.
